Named one of the 100 best novels of the 20th century by Time magazine

"Greene's masterpiece . . . The energy and grandeur of his finest novel derive from the . . . will toward compassion. . . . It succeeds . . . resoundingly." --John Updike, from the Introduction

"Brilliant . . . a splendid achievement." --The Atlantic Monthly

"[Greene] captured the conscience of the twentieth century like no other." --William Golding, Nobel Prize-winning author of Lord of the Flies

"No serious writer of [the twentieth] century has more thoroughly invaded and shaped the public imagination as did Graham Greene." --Time

"Greene had wit and grace and character and story and a transcendent universal compassion that places him for all time in the ranks of world literature." --John le Carre
